WebBring Chicago Home Endorsed by 80 community organizations and advocacy groups, this signature campaign advocates a progressive real estate transfer tax (RETT) on high-end … rabbit food pets at homeWebTransitional Living programs provide housing and services to homeless youth for up to 24 months. Programs are designed to transition youth from homelessness to self-sufficient living; and/or to reunify the youth with his/her family, when possible. Target Population: 14-23 year olds who lack safe and stable housing.
